Shruti Hegde, a doctor from Hubli, Karnataka, has been successfully balancing her career in medicine with her aspirations in beauty pageants since 2018. On June 10, she became India's first Miss Universal Petite, a pageant held annually in Tampa, Florida, USA, for shorter women.

Despite the challenges of her dual careers, Hegde remains committed to both. As an intern and MD dermatology student in Tumakuru, she continues to pursue new experiences. Her journey began with Miss Dharwad in 2018, a contest that taught her valuable life lessons.

Personal setbacks, including surgery for benign tumours in 2019, did not deter Hegde. With support from her mother, she returned stronger, achieving significant milestones, including second runner-up at Miss Asia International India 2023. This win opened doors, leading to acting opportunities in films like 'Sharanara Shakti' and 'Janumadata'.
